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93558092752 5631699021 60958013 60698743
32792968397 5794707
32792968397 5794707
129 3899442 36557813
All about undefined
Interested in learning more?
32792968397 5794707
129 3899442 36557813
See more
525923 13130698183 56223
4014 215785 016
See more
9946086844 38942638170 2181560639
121 40554 07544
See more